...
ZeroC provides the following RPMs for Red Hat Enterprise Linux, SuSE Linux Enterprise Server, and Amazon Linux:
RPM | Description |
---|---|
| Slice files and related documentation |
| C++ header files, libraries, and Slice compilers |
| Java run time JAR files |
| Slice compilers and Ant tasks for Java development |
| C++ run-time libraries |
| Mono run-time assemblies |
| Slice compiler and libraries for Mono development |
| PHP extension and run time files |
| Slice compiler for PHP development |
| Python extension and run time files |
| Slice compiler for Python development |
| Ruby extension and run time files |
| Slice compiler for Ruby development |
| Server executables and sample |
| Utilities necessary for administering an Ice installation |
Info |
---|
The Mono RPMs are currently available only for SuSE Enterprise Linux Server. |
ZeroC also supplies RPMs for the following third-party packages:
RPM | Description |
---|---|
| Berkeley DB 5.3.21 C and C++ run time libraries |
| C++ development files for Berkeley DB 5.3.21 |
| Berkeley DB 5.3.21 Java run time |
| Berkeley DB 5.3.21 command-line utilities |
| MCPP C++ preprocessor library |
The db53-devel
and the mcpp-devel
RPMs are only necessary for building Ice from source.
...
ZeroC provides the following DEB packages for Ubuntu 14.04:
Package | Description |
---|---|
ice | Meta package that installs all run-time packages, servers and utilities |
ice-dev | Meta package that installs all development packages |
| Slice files and related documentation |
libice3.5++ | C++ run-time libraries |
libice++-dev | C++ header files, libraries, and Slice compiler |
libice3.5-java | Java run-time libraries |
libice-java-dev | Slice compilers and Ant tasks for Java development |
libice3.5-cil | Mono run-time assemblies |
libice-cil-dev | Slice compiler and libraries for Mono development |
libice3.5-php | PHP extension and run time files |
libice-php-dev | Slice compiler for PHP development |
libice3.5-python | Python extension and run time files |
libice-python-dev | Slice compiler for Python development |
| Ruby extension and run time files |
libice-ruby-dev | Slice compiler for Ruby development |
ice-utils | Utilities necessary for administering an Ice installation |
icebox | IceBox server for C++ |
icebox-cil | IceBox server for Mono |
icegrid | IceGrid service |
libicestorm3.5 | IceStorm service |
glacier2 | Glacier2 service |
icepatch2 | IcePatch2 service |
libfreeze3.5++ | Freeze for C++ run-time libraries |
libfreeze3.5-java | Freeze for Java run-time library |
libfreeze++-dev | Freeze for C++ Slice compiler |
libfreeze-java-dev | Freeze for Java Slice compiler |
ZeroC also supplies the following third-party packages:
Package | Description |
---|---|
| Berkeley DB 5.3.21 C run-time libraries |
| C development files for Berkeley DB 5.3.21 |
libdb5.3++ | Berkeley DB 5.3.21 C++ run-time libraries |
| C++ development files for Berkeley DB 5.3.21 |
libdb5.3-java | Berkeley DB 5.3.21 Java run-time libraries |
| Berkeley DB 5.3.21 command-line utilities |
The libdb5.3-dev
and libdb5.3++-dev
packages are only necessary for building Ice from source.
...
Info |
---|
Always use the |
Info |
---|
Don't build your source files with |
Ztop |
---|
Java
To use Ice for Java, you must add Ice.jar
to your CLASSPATH
, as shown below:
...